Understand Your Rights After Personal Injury

Understanding your rights after a personal injury is an essential step in navigating the often complex legal landscape. In the aftermath of such an event, individuals can feel vulnerable and overwhelmed. However, being informed about your entitlements is a powerful tool for recovery and justice. Every accident has unique circumstances, but knowledge of common legal principles and rights can significantly impact outcomes, including personal injury settlements naturally occurring from robust claims.
The first step is to familiarize yourself with the legal framework applicable to your situation. Personal injury law varies by jurisdiction, so consulting local legal experts or support groups is crucial. These sources can provide insights into statutes of limitations—timeframes within which to file a claim—and the specific procedures for doing so. For instance, in many regions, you have three years from the date of the accident to initiate a personal injury lawsuit. This knowledge allows you to act promptly, ensuring your rights are protected within the legal time limits.
Gathering evidence and documenting your injuries are pivotal elements in building a compelling case. Keep detailed records of medical treatments, including bills and diagnoses. Personal injury settlements naturally tend to be higher when backed by comprehensive medical documentation. For instance, a study by the National Association of Legal Assistants found that plaintiffs with strong documentation received settlements 25% higher on average than those without. Additionally, maintain logs of any out-of-pocket expenses related to the injury and keep track of lost wages due to time off work. These records will be invaluable when presenting your case to insurance companies or in court.

Build a Strong Case: Evidence & Timeline

Building a strong case is a critical step in protecting your rights and securing just personal injury settlements. The first order of business is to gather comprehensive evidence that accurately represents the incident and its impact on your life. This includes medical records detailing your injuries, witness statements corroborating your account, and any relevant photographs or videos documenting the scene or the resulting damage. For instance, if you've suffered a slip-and-fall injury in a public space, take pictures of the hazardous condition that caused your accident, such as loose flooring or inadequate signage.
Timeline is another vital component of a compelling case. Creating a detailed chronological account of events helps establish causation and can significantly enhance the persuasiveness of your claim. Start by documenting the sequence of events leading up to the injury, including the date and time of the incident, where it occurred, and who was involved. Subsequently, meticulously record your medical treatment, from initial visits to specialists, surgeries, and any ongoing rehabilitation or therapy sessions. This timeline not only provides a clear picture of the extent of your injuries but also strengthens the argument for fair personal injury settlements.
Expert analysis plays a pivotal role in bolstering your case. Consult with professionals who can provide specialized knowledge relevant to your specific injury, such as medical experts, accident reconstructionists, or engineers. Their insights can help explain complex aspects of your condition and connect them to the incident, further solidifying your claim. For example, an independent medical expert might review your records and offer a detailed report on the causation and prognosis of your injuries, thereby reinforcing your position during settlement negotiations.
Remember that the strength of your case directly impacts the outcome of personal injury settlements. By meticulously compiling evidence, maintaining a precise timeline, and leveraging expert opinions, you significantly increase your chances of achieving a just compensation for your injuries and related expenses.
